## Flaky integration tests — Quillbank payments

If the Quillbank suite fails intermittently on settlement tests, it is almost always the sandbox ledger lagging behind the test clock. Retry the stage once before escalating. Do not bump timeouts in the test code; adjust the harness instead. The harness reads its settings from the block below.

settings of fahof-yagag:
druath:
  pin: 9672
  metrics_host: metrics.druath.tolvaqlabs.internal
  tenant: gormir
  seal: seal_873ba94a

Runbook: Account Recovery — Proselint-ish (our docs linter)

So the linter bot for Inkhollow docs runs under its own service account, and every few months someone rotates credentials without telling it, and CI goes red everywhere. Don't panic and don't mint a new account — that orphans the old audit trail, which you folks in security rightly hate. Instead, run the recovery flow from the admin shell and re-bind the existing account. The flow will prompt for the recovery passphrase, shown below.

recovery phrase for fajeg-kawep: druix-gorius-briax-ulaeth-fraox-lammir-pelox-jormir-pelwyn-julir

## Ownership

The consent banner rollout for the Tidewell platform is managed by the Privacy Surfaces team. This covers the banner component itself, the regional rule engine that decides which variant renders, and the audit log of user choices. Configuration changes go through staged review; no direct production edits are permitted. For security review questions, escalations, or access requests related to this rollout, accountability sits with the person named below.

named custodian: Tamys Rusdor Tamix

Internal Memo — Sunsetting the Calloway Line

Welcome aboard — here's the short version for our incoming director. The Calloway fastener range has been limping along for two years, and we've decided to retire it by end of next quarter. Stock run-down plans are with operations, and key accounts have been warned informally. The rationale tied to our broader roadmap follows below.

management briefing: Headcount on the Belix team goes from 60 to 93 by the end of November. Gross margin on Belix came in at 23 percent against a plan of 47 percent.